Is it expensive to register a car bought in California? by No_Coconut_3539 in Reno

[–]noiz007 8 points9 points  (0 children)

I’m a Nevada a resident who recently bought a car from the California dealer. You basically pay Nevada tax and registration fees. They give you a 24 hour moving permit to drive it out of California. You don’t pay California tax.

Any free or affordable HR Management Systems out there? by spooky_aglow in msp

[–]noiz007 0 points1 point  (0 children)

ADP has an SMB product call “run” that we use to run payroll, track PTO, anniversary dates, auto pay state and federal taxes etc and it is around $100 per month for 6 employees. They have HR functions like the employment posters that have to be “displayed” in the work place (which can now be online under their login where they look at their paystub’s and such). Worth every penny. If you need help developing an employee manual I have an amazing company that we worked with. And because they’re the big gorilla pretty much everything integrates with them if she needs some third-party integrations. Surprisingly effective support as well. Both chat and phone agents are shockingly knowledgeable, and helpful and native English speaking.

Enterprise Firewall, teeny tiny office by juciydriver in msp

[–]noiz007 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Same here. What we did is add DNS filter (very MSP friendly) on the endpoint for some additional security, application layer inspection, etc as an “affordable” alternative to DPI SSL and certificate management. And before all the hate starts, I fully understand this is not a replacement for a UTM in any way but for small offices combined with additional security stack is making our lives much easier and I don’t have to sell $1000 Sonicwall’s to 4 person firms with no sensitive data.

Taxes - 15% of real revenue - REALLY? by noiz007 in ProfitFirst

[–]noiz007[S] 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I guess what I’m trying to get at is you can’t leave cogs out of the materials and subs if they are a significant portion of your revenue. For a simple example. My cogs were close to $250,000 and if I set aside 15% of that for taxes (37,500) that feels silly because you don’t pay taxes on it. Additionally, If I had another say $400,000 in payroll, not including mine). That is a total of $650,000 that I would not be paying taxes on. The way I read it as a service business, you are not deducting cogs, and you are not deducting direct labor to get your real revenue. So in this example, my real revenue is hyperinflated and I’d be paying taxes on $650,000. I feel like I have to be reading something wrong or missing something but just using the cogs example, he clearly says that materials and subs is not cogs. I feel like I have to treat it as such since it is more than 25% of my revenue. Thanks for your help!
